概括
儿童发育迟缓会影响大脑发育,影响大脑总体体积和特定区域,如脑后皮层. 持续的发育迟缓,即使有追赶成长,也与儿童大脑形态的减少有关.

背景情况:
- 幼儿发育迟缓影响全球1.5亿名儿童,可能会阻碍终身的人类潜力.
- 关于缩和随后的追赶增长如何影响大脑结构的数据有限.
研究的目的:
- 为了研究持续的儿童发育迟缓和追赶成长对9岁大脑形态学的影响.
- 为了在南印度出生队伍中比较不同发育阻碍轨迹的大脑体积.
主要方法:
- 在一个基于社区的出生队列研究中,利用了178名儿童 (年龄为9.54岁) 的MRI扫描.
- 孩子们被分为"从来没有迟"",迟然后被抓住"和"总是迟"的群体.
- 使用FreeSurfer量化大脑体积,并使用ANOVA分析差异,控制年龄和性别.
主要成果:
- 从从未缩的群体到始终缩的群体观察到总大脑体积,皮下区域,小脑白质和大脑体的下降趋势.
- 与从未缩的儿童相比,总是缩的儿童在横向尾皮层,尾皮层,尾状皮层和丘脑皮层的体积明显较低.
结论:
- 这项研究提供了第一个神经成像证据,将持续的儿童发育迟缓与大脑体积受损联系起来.
- 研究结果表明,大脑总体体积,皮下结构,网络中心 (大脑体,基底,大脑,小脑) 和视觉处理区域的缺陷.

Biological Influences on Intelligence
67
Intelligence is often thought to be linked to brain size, but the relationship is more complex than that. While brain size does correlate modestly with some abilities, like verbal skills, the connection is weaker for others, such as spatial reasoning. Other factors, like brain structure, also play crucial roles. Attention-Deficit/Hyperactivity Disorder
35
Attention-deficit/hyperactivity disorder (ADHD) is a neurodevelopmental disorder characterized by persistent inattention, hyperactivity, and impulsivity. It affects approximately 5-8% of children globally, with around 60-70% of cases persisting into adulthood. ADHD has significant implications for educational attainment, social interactions, and occupational success.
